Top 5 Horror Games on Android in Oman Q1 2023
Discover the performance of the top 5 horror games on Android in Oman during Q1 2023, focusing on weekly downloads, revenue, and active user trends.
In the first quarter of 2023, the horror game genre on Android saw notable activity in Oman. Here’s a closer look at the performance of the top 5 horror games based on weekly downloads, revenue, and active users.
Scary Teacher 3D from Z & K Games had a dynamic quarter. Weekly downloads peaked at 3K in the last week of January and gradually decreased to 1.6K by the end of March. The game’s weekly revenue varied, peaking at around $12 in late January. Active users fluctuated slightly, starting at 29K in late December and ending at approximately 27.5K in late March.
Monster Craftsman Survivor 3D by TAGO Studio showed a declining trend in weekly downloads, starting from 1.9K in the second week of January to around 611 by the end of March. Active users also followed a similar pattern, decreasing from nearly 3K in early January to just over 2K by the end of March.
Granny from DVloper experienced a varied quarter. Weekly downloads rose from 1.1K in late December to a peak of 1.8K in late January, then decreased to 1.1K by the end of March. Active users saw a peak of approximately 10K in late January, eventually settling at around 7.7K by the end of March.
Meme Hunters: Hide & Seek by playducky.com had fluctuating download numbers, with a high of 2.6K in early January and a low of 631 in late January. Active users peaked at around 4.5K in early January, with a dip to 2.9K by late January and a slight recovery to 3.9K by the end of March.
Monster Puzzle Adventure from CASUAL AZUR GAMES showed a positive trend in downloads, starting at 1.1K in late December and peaking at 1.5K by the end of March. Active users increased from 9.1K in late December to 9.7K by the end of March.
